Course Overview

Set within LSPE's Petroleum & Energy Management portfolio, the Advanced Diploma in Energy Security Management is a 12 to 15 months programme that opens up supply security, resilience and geopolitical risk. The curriculum is aligned with the standards of the Energy Institute (UK) and the Society of Petroleum Engineers (SPE) and reflects the priorities of UK and international energy institutions such as the Institution of Chemical Engineers (IChemE).

The Advanced Diploma in Energy Security Management places energy security within the broader commercial, regulatory and technical context that shapes modern energy businesses. By graduation you will be able to take supervisory ownership of teams, budgets and cross-functional decisions within integrated oil and gas majors and independent upstream operators.

Entry Requirements

  • A completed LSPE Diploma or equivalent Level 4 energy qualification
  • Alternatively, 2+ years of relevant petroleum, energy, renewables or utilities experience with a strong statement of purpose
  • IELTS 6.0 or equivalent English proficiency for international applicants
  • Two academic or professional references
  • Access to a computer and reliable internet for online delivery
